Overview: 

The consumer loan processor will assist members through all aspects of the loan application lifecycle, including obtaining missing information, identify cross-sell opportunities for pre-approved credit products in addition to Gap, Mechanical breakdown protection and Debt protection.

 

Complete the processing and funding of all approved consumer loans including document verification, booking and loan disbursements and ensure tracking of all incoming and outgoing correspondence. Ensure adherence to laws, regulations, procedures and established service level agreements or timeframes.

 

 

Responsibilities:

 

Specific duties include, but are not limited to, the following:

 

  • Review credit applications for completeness and verify accuracy of application information by contacting loan applicants by phone, email or web message
  • Assist members by providing information and answering questions about the Credit Union, loan guidelines, eligibility requirements and loan rates.
  • Communicate effectively with prospective and existing members in a positive and professional manner.
  • Process all funding requests within established service levels
  • Verify all stipulations and tasks have been completed and/or present
  • Obtain credit reports on loan applicants
  • Verify all loan documents including borrower(s), loan amount, interest rate, payment, due date, disbursements and payoff information
  • Process, print and send out checks as needed with required statements, payoffs or other documents as needed
  • Troubleshoot errors in funding to ensure completion of loan  
  • Calculate, analyze & verify all income types and documentation – employer paid, self-employed, investment & rental income, tax returns and pay stubs
  • Verify documents meeting outstanding loan stipulations, prepare loan documents and obtain member signatures and supporting documentation 
  • Answer inbound phone inquiries from branch, frontline personnel and members regarding loan status, outstanding stipulations, etc to ensure proper disbursement
  • Maintain all processing system queues within established timeframes and service level agreements
  • Interact with third parties as part of the loan process including car dealerships, insurance companies and vendors
  • Assist other units with verification of member information and/or closing documents
  • Advise management of any unusual loan problems on a daily basis
  • Respond to workflow of internal inquiries
  • Reconcile pending loans daily and follow-up with members regarding status
  • Cross-sell MCU products and services
  • Perform other duties as required
